Mathematical Sciences
The Mathematical Sciences Department encompases the fields of Mathematics, Statistics, Atmospheric Science, and Actuarial Science. The department offers Bachelor's, Masters, and Doctoral studies in all four fields, in addition to many interdisciplinary offerings. Mathematical Sciences is one of the original graduate programs at the University of Wisconsin-Milwaukee.
